Brand Identity Design

Logo design, colour palette, typography system, and visual language. The core brand identity that makes your business immediately recognisable and accurately represents the quality of what you offer.

Social Media Graphics

Scroll-stopping post templates, story designs, and campaign assets for Instagram, LinkedIn, and Facebook. Designed to perform in each platform's specific format and context — not one template resized.

Marketing Collateral

Pitch decks, brochures, flyers, and sales sheets designed to close deals and communicate value. Every piece aligned to your brand system and produced to print-ready quality.

Brand Guidelines

A documented visual system — logo usage, colour codes, typography hierarchy, photography style, and design principles. The rulebook that makes consistency the default for everyone who touches your brand.

Packaging Design

Product packaging that stands out on the shelf and communicates brand values at the point of decision. Print-ready files with dielines, bleed, and colour profiles for your printer.

Digital Ad Creatives

Static and animated display ad sets across Google Display, Meta, and LinkedIn formats. Designed for the specific audience, intent, and placement — not scaled from one master size.

Infographics & Data Viz

Complex data and information made visually clear and compelling. Reports, process diagrams, and data visualisations that communicate at a glance — for content marketing, sales materials, and social.

Motion Graphics

Animated logos, social video graphics, presentation animations, and explainer motion assets. Movement that draws attention and reinforces your brand in video and digital contexts.

How It Works

From Brief to a Brand That Turns Heads.

A five-step system built to take your brand from generic to unmistakable. Each step builds on the last.

01 / 05
Brand Discovery
01

Brand Discovery

We audit your existing brand, research your competitors, and interview your stakeholders. What do you stand for, who are you talking to, and what should your brand feel like? The strategy that informs every design decision.

Concept Development
02

Concept Development

Three creative directions developed and presented — each with its own visual logic, mood board, and rationale. You choose a direction, give feedback, and we refine from there.

Design Refinement
03

Design Refinement

Two rounds of revisions on the chosen direction. The logo, colour system, and typography refined until the identity is exactly right. No rushed approvals — we iterate until the work earns sign-off.

Asset Production
04

Asset Production

All deliverables produced in every required format — print-ready, digital, and screen. Source files, export packs, and asset libraries organised for your team to use immediately.

Brand Guidelines Handoff
05

Brand Guidelines Handoff

Brand guidelines document produced — logo usage, colour system, typography rules, photography style, and template library. Everything your team needs to use the brand consistently going forward.

8

A brand guidelines document specifies exactly how to use every element of your brand — logo usage rules, colour codes, typography hierarchy, spacing rules, photography style, and tone of voice. It ensures anyone who touches your brand can do so correctly.
